Fire Protection And Life Safety Consultant
APTIM is seeking a fire protection and life safety consultant to join our Environmental Compliance and Permitting group to aid our team of engineering professionals serving our Fire Protection Engineering program as well as supporting a varietyof other environmental compliance and permitting projects.
The successful consultant will apply critical thinking skills to plan, develop, and design successful fire protection strategies for our commercial retail clients. Consultants will often work on multiple projects simultaneously and perform other duties as required. This position offers the opportunity to grow professionally while solving problems in the engineering and construction industry. Consultants will typically serve projects in both the field and the office, as necessary.
Key Responsibilities/Accountabilities:
- Thorough understanding of NFPA and IBC codes related to Fire Sprinkler, Fire Alarm, High Piled Storage, and Hazardous Material Storage requirements.
- Experience with AHJ permitting requirements for high piled storage and hazardous materials storage.
- Experience with conducting hazardous materials MAQ evaluations.
- Coordinate internally with fire protection engineers and other execution disciplines and external suppliers both within Company prescribed procedures and direction from the project manager.
- Assist in the preparation of a variety of technical documents including specifications, drawings, material lists, hazardous materials classifications, permit applications, work method procedures and project reports.
- Continue to gain knowledge in industry standards from organizations such as the National Fire Protection Association, International Building and Fire Codes, and FM Global.
- Support the program to observe and ensure practices are compliant with federal, state, and local codes, industry standards, company procedures, and contractual requirements.
- Gather and organize approved required documents and information to support the successful completion of relevant construction activities/requirements.
Basic Qualifications:
- NFPA Certified Fire Protection Specialist Certification – preferred not required
- Strong written and verbal communication skills
- AutoCAD and/or REVIT experience – preferred not required
- Experience with NFPA and IBC code research
- Experience with state and local AHJ permitting processes
- Excellent organizational skills
- Bachelor's degree in environmental science, a core science (such as geology, chemistry, physics, or biology), engineering, or related area required.
- Related work experience of 4-6 years.
- Must have strong written and oral communication skills.
- Must have strong organizational skills.
- Strong computer skills required. Must have demonstrated strength and proficiency with Microsoft applications such as MS Excel, MS Word, SharePoint Online, and ability to learn other software applications.
- May be asked to work in the field and travel to complete work.
